Plasmids from Article
| ID | Plasmid | Purpose |
|---|---|---|
| 237226 | pLenti CMV SNAT2-eGFP WT (wildtype) | Lentiviral destination vector expressing sgRNA-resistant wildtype SNAT2 (SLC38A2) cDNA containing C-terminal eGFP. |
| 237227 | pLenti CMV SNAT2-eGFP 3NQ | Lentiviral destination vector expressing sgRNA-resistant SNAT2 (SLC38A2) cDNA containing C-terminal eGFP. SNAT2 sequence contains mutations to inhibit N-linked glycosylation. |
| 237228 | pInducer20 SNAT2-eGFP WT (wildtype) | Lentiviral vector expressing dox-inducible sgRNA-resistant wildtype SNAT2 (SLC38A2) cDNA containing C-terminal eGFP. |
| 237229 | pInducer20 SNAT2-eGFP 3NQ | Lentiviral vector expressing dox-inducible sgRNA-resistant SNAT2 (SLC38A2) cDNA containing C-terminal eGFP. SNAT2 sequence contains mutations to inhibit N-linked glycosylation. |
| 237230 | pLenti CRISPRv2 sgSLC38A2#1 | Plasmid for SNAT2 (SLC38A2) CRISPR knockout in human cell lines. |
| 237231 | pDONR221 SNAT2-eGFP WT (wildtype) | Donor vector for gateway cloning of sgRNA-resistant wildtype SNAT2 (SLC38A2) cDNA sequence containing C-terminal eGFP. |
| 237232 | pDONR221 SNAT2-eGFP 3NQ | Donor vector for gateway cloning of sgRNA-resistant SNAT2 (SLC38A2) cDNA sequence containing C-terminal eGFP. SNAT2 sequence contains mutations to inhibit N-linked glycosylation. |
